Before my winemaking hiatus I made wine from all kind of juice concentrates, mostly Welch's bought at my local Walmart.
The best were Welch's Concord red, Concord white, and Peach (mix of peach and white).
I made apple among others, did not like it.
Currently I can get Welche's red and white at my local Walmart at $2.24 for 11 oz can.
Also some generic red for $1.87, a can I checked sugar on both and the generic was on par with Welch's.
As for "juice coctails" (stuff not 100% juice) I want no part with it as far as wine making is concerned, although some rednecks on U-tube claim they made wine from it.
A little of 100% Orange juice is great for starting and energizing a yeast, it just makes a beast of yeast right from the gate, that's what I use it for.
